‘Twas DND chief, and not VP, as Duterte pinch-hitter in Bonifacio Day rites

Vice President Leni Robredo (6th from left) and Defense Secretary Delfin Lorenzana (5th from right) lead the ceremony commemorating the 154th birth anniversary of Gat Andres Bonifacio on Thursday, November 30, 2017, at the monument erected in his honor in Caloocan City. With them are Local government leaders and representatives from the National Historical Commission. INQUIRER.net / Jhoanna Ballaran

With the absence of President Rodrigo Duterte during the Bonifacio Day celebration in Caloocan City on Thursday, the public may ask who was his representative for the event?

Just when many thought Vice President Leni Robredo represented the President, it wasn’t. Malacañang quickly dispelled notions she was Duterte’s official deputy for the event.

In a text message to the press, Presidential Spokesperson Harry Roque said it was Defense Secretary Delfin Lorenzana who officially represented Duterte in the annual event.

“May official (representative) ang President,” Roque said when asked why Robredo did not go up the stage to lay wreath at the Bonifacio’s National Shrine.

(The President has an official representative.)

The whole time, Robredo stayed at the side of the stage and it was Lorenzana, as the guest of honor, who made the speech in honor of Bonifacio’s 154th birth anniversary.

Duterte was absent during the ceremony because he was in Mindanao to visit a conflict-ridden area, Roque said. /jpv
